How much do embedded linux j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 13, 2026, the average yearly pay for embedded linux in the United States is $134,878.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$109,000.00 and $160,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an Embedded Linux job involve?

An Embedded Linux job involves developing, configuring, and maintaining Linux-based operating systems for embedded systems, such as IoT devices, automotive ECUs, and industrial controllers. Responsibilities typically include kernel customization, device driver development, bootloader optimization, and system performance tuning. Engineers in this role work with hardware components, real-time constraints, and system security while ensuring reliability and efficiency. Knowledge of C/C++, shell scripting, Yocto, and debugging tools is often required.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Embedded Linux position,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Embedded Linux professional, you need strong programming skills in C/C++, a solid understanding of Linux kernel architecture, and experience with embedded systems design. Familiarity with cross-compilation, build systems like Yocto or Buildroot, and debugging tools such as GDB, as well as certifications like Embedded Linux Engineer (ELE), are often advantageous. Problem-solving ability, teamwork, and effective communication are vital soft skills in this role. These competencies are crucial for developing reliable embedded applications and collaborating efficiently on hardware-software integration projects.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of someone working in an Embedded Linux role?

In an Embedded Linux position, your daily tasks often include developing and debugging kernel modules, configuring drivers, optimizing system performance, and ensuring compatibility with various hardware platforms. You may also be responsible for maintaining build systems, implementing security features, and collaboratively troubleshooting issues with hardware and software teams. Documentation and cross-functional communication are important to align development efforts. This hands-on role involves a blend of coding, system analysis, and problem-solving, contributing directly to the functionality and stability of embedded products.

Description
SAIC is seeking a Mid-Level Linux Support Administrator/Engineer to support the design, development, configuration, and maintenance of Linux-based embedded platforms supporting mission-critical environments. This is a highly hands-on role focused on building, configuring, and troubleshooting Linux systems that support software engineering and operational teams.
This opportunity is ideal for an engineer who has moved beyond entry-level support responsibilities and is ready to take ownership of subsystems, solve complex technical challenges, and contribute to system-level design and support activities. The selected candidate will assume much of the day-to-day Linux support work currently handled by the manager, allowing leadership to focus on strategic initiatives.
This role also offers a strong growth path into a future leadership position. This role is 100% on-site at SAIC's Sterling, VA office.
Key Responsibilities
  • Build, configure, and support Linux-based systems using Red Hat and Ubuntu environments, with a primary focus on Red Hat.
  • Assemble hardware and software components into fully operational development systems.
  • Install operating systems, load ISOs, configure environments, and bring systems to a production-ready state for software developers.
  • Configure networking components and resolve connectivity, performance, and system integration issues.
  • Troubleshoot hardware/software integration problems across embedded and Linux platforms.
  • Document system configurations, troubleshooting procedures, and support processes.
  • Provide diagnostics, root cause analysis, and operational support for field and lab environments.
  • Work collaboratively with cross-functional engineering teams while also operating independently when needed.

Qualifications
Required Qualifications:
  • U.S. Citizenship with the ability to obtain and maintain a DHS Public Trust clearance.
  • Bachelor's degree in computer science, Computer Engineering, Electrical Engineering, or related field (or equivalent experience).
  • 3-5 years of professional experience supporting Linux or embedded Linux environments.
  • Hands-on experience bringing up Linux systems, preferably Red Hat-based environments.
  • Experience with Linux administration, system configuration, diagnostics, and troubleshooting.
  • Familiarity with Ubuntu Linux environments.
  • Experience configuring networking and resolving connectivity issues.
  • Strong troubleshooting skills with the ability to work through complex technical issues independently.
  • Naturally curious mindset with a willingness to ask questions, learn new technologies, and take initiative.
  • Experience with scripting languages such as Python or Bash is a plus
  • Understanding of hardware interfaces and embedded system environments is a plus.

Preferred Qualifications
  • Experience supporting embedded systems or hardware/software integration environments.
  • Familiarity with real-time operating systems (RTOS).
  • Experience with hardware bring-up and board-level debugging.
  • Knowledge of secure or safety-critical systems.
  • Previous experience supporting development environments for software engineering teams.
